#----------------------------------------------------------------------------- # The following code is copied from config/mh-djgpp as one may # want to run make in gcc build directory instead of toplevel # one (for example 'make restage2' or similar which are not available # from top level makefile and we should have the same substitutions # in this case) #----------------------------------------------------------------------------- # Shorten the target alias so when it is used to set 'libsubdir' # the name will work in both short and long filename environments. ifeq ($(findstring -pc-msdosdjgpp,$(target_alias)),-pc-msdosdjgpp) target_alias=djgpp endif # The version string must be modified to contain just one dot # because DOS filenames can only have one dot when long filenames # are not available. # version := $(shell echo $(version) | sed -e 's:\.::2g') # on DJGPP the 'ln -s' does not work correctly LN = cp -p LN_S = cp -p # Replace DJGPP malloc with nmalloc EXTRA_OBJS += malloc.o djgpp-stack.o EXTRA_GCC_OBJS += malloc.o # Use a larger stack for CC1, CC1PLUS, etc. # EXTRA_OBJS is not sufficient as djgpp-stack.o only contains data definition (_stklen) # and as result including it into static library does not help BACKEND += djgpp-stack.o # Some build tools also require larger stack (different object file name # used as djgpp-stack.o and djgpp-stack-tools.o may be built with compilers # for different targets in case of cross-compiling BUILD_RTL += djgpp-stack-tools.o malloc.o: $(srcdir)/config/i386/nmalloc/nmalloc.c $(srcdir)/config/i386/nmalloc/memalign.c \ $(srcdir)/config/i386/nmalloc/sysquery.h $(CC) -c -O2 -W -Wall -DMEMALIGN $< -o $@ djgpp-stack.o: $(srcdir)/config/i386/djgpp-stack.c $(CC) -c -O2 -W -Wall $< -o $@ djgpp-stack-tools.o: $(srcdir)/config/i386/djgpp-stack.c $(CC_FOR_BUILD) -c -O2 -W -Wall $< -o $@
